How to Use a Backgammon Doubling Cube – The Spruce Crafts, Each backgammon game starts with a value of one point. The doubling cube is placed in the middle of the bar and is not controlled by either player. When a player feels he has the advantage in a game, that player can choose to offer a double before rolling the diceeffectively doubling the value of the game.

9/23/2017 · In the beginning, the cube is in the middle and either player may double first. But once the cube has been doubled (or turned), the taker owns the cube and only that player may double again.

When a player wants to double the stakes they must propose the solution to their opponent, who has the choice to either take the stakes and play on, or drop them and resign the game.
At the beginning of every game of backgammon, the doubling cube is placed on the side of the board showing 64. That means that it has not been used yet. Thus the players start to roll the dice and move their checkers around the board. At some point one of the players might feel that he has an advantage over his opponent.
